Bug description:
  [Impact]
  Scilab does not start. This is a regression from an OpenJDK 11 update.

  SRU TEAM: please note that scilab runs OpenJDK 8 and since Bionic we have been forcing it to use OpenJDK 11 (see bug 1814133). Since the last Bionic and Focal update there have been fixes from both upstream and Debian to improve compatibility. Apart from those fixes I would like to bring additional fixes to our LTS releases and align them better with the one on Groovy (which works fine):
  * improved dependencies
  * appdata/desktop fixes to improve user experience
  * update from 6.0.1 to 6.0.2 in Bionic

  [Regression Potential]
  Updating scilab fixes a regression introduced by a previous OpenJDK 11 update that prevented it from running.

  * The patch that fix the library path regression OpenJDK 11 might
  regress on a later if OpenJDK 11 changes how the library path is
  loaded.

  The bug is only on the GUI version, so the patch might actually
  introduce regressions in the CLI, but that is unlikely as, AIUI the
  Java bits of the codebase are completely disabled in CLI mode.

  The Bionic patch might be combined with another bugfix, cf comment #35
